Output 56d1616a7b3393c32b69f684ea4e0e3b90c64454a92067de5ae47ca025432c49:0

value
693500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ecc3c162e3042ab6f306b6719f7168a447c490a OP_EQUAL
address
3DFTjC2xLHpQnpAu2zEWgp7RuHCBVdvDqL
transaction
56d1616a7b3393c32b69f684ea4e0e3b90c64454a92067de5ae47ca025432c49
spent
true